    I haven't played a pure CK OCG playthrough yet but I imagine to increase the chances of survival you would need to start with the corruption that gives 750 base movement cost and save Khelly for the 6 scrolls. Can't recall if CKs can get the weird tome or give in chaos creature's corpses for PoCC but that would be another source. Maybe magical writing sets, but it could reduce your stats. Another idea would be to try and improve alignment to C (not C-) as C- has a 1.3x corruption rate. Saccing on a neutral altar a few gold at a time would help with that, but it would take a long time (I tried an experimental Paragon of Order Ultra CK awhile back and alignment shifts are painfully slow).

    Magical writing sets are big no-no if you're going for Andy. With low Mana stat and no TotRR boost your stats will be drained absurdly fast.
    Most important thing in CK corruption management is - postpone all corrupting tasks that you can past character level 32.
    Same with corruption removal - unless it's very early stiff muscles (or mana battery and crone's quest is not done) then don't remove it. If you get stiff muscles later and you're not yet corrupted enough to enter the gate, leave it be. You can remove it on chaos plane.
    With AotME and no acid blood, i killed Andy using 4 SoCRs and that's a doable amount to have. 1 from HMV, 3 from Bug Temple. 2-4 PoCC from Maze and maybe some more from general loot.
    As for race i dunno. I prefer MEs, but i feel like Ap drops to 1 pretty soon
    PoCC from druid iirc are not accessible. Playing as C instead of C- quite helps if that's not against your roleplay.
